Készítsen dinamikus függő legördülő listát az Excelben (lépésről lépésre)
Ebben az oktatóanyagban lépésről lépésre bemutatjuk, hogyan hozhat létre egy függő legördülő listát, amely az első legördülő listában kiválasztott értékektől függően jeleníti meg a lehetőségeket. Vagyis egy másik lista értéke alapján készítünk egy Excel adatellenőrzési listát.
Készítsen dinamikus függő legördülő listát
10s, hogy egy függő legördülő listát készítsen egy praktikus eszközzel
Hozzon létre egy dinamikus függő legördülő listát az Excel 2021-ben vagy az Excel 365-ben
Néhány kérdés, amit feltehetsz ezzel az oktatóanyaggal kapcsolatban
Ingyenesen letölthető a mintafájl
Videó: Készítsen Excel-függő legördülő listát
Készítsen dinamikus függő legördülő listát
1. lépés: Írja be a legördülő listák bejegyzéseit
1. Először írja be azokat a bejegyzéseket, amelyeket meg szeretne jeleníteni a legördülő listákban, minden listát külön-külön egy oszlopban.
Közlemény hogy az első oszlop (Termék) elemei később a függő listák Excel-nevei lesznek. Például itt a Gyümölcs és a Zöldség a B2:B5 és a C2:C6 oszlop nevei külön-külön.
Lásd screenshot:
2. Ezután hozzon létre táblázatokat minden adatlistához.
Válassza ki az A1:A3 oszloptartományt, kattintson betétlap > Táblázat, majd a Táblázat létrehozása párbeszédpanelen jelölje be Az asztalom fejlécekkel rendelkezik jelölőnégyzetet. Kattintson a gombra OK.
Ezután ismételje meg ezt a lépést, hogy táblázatokat hozzon létre a másik két listához.
Megtekintheti az összes táblázatot és a tartományokra való hivatkozást a Névkezelőben (nyomja meg a Ctrl + F3 kinyitni).
2. lépés: Hozzon létre tartományneveket
Ebben a lépésben létre kell hoznia nevek a fő listához és minden függő listához.
1. Válassza ki a fő listában megjelenő elemeket (A2: A3).
2. Ezután menjen a Név mező amely mellett Formula sáv.
3. Írja be a nevet, itt nevezi el Termékek.
4. nyomja meg belép kulcs a befejezéshez.
Ezután ismételje meg a fenti lépéseket, hogy külön-külön hozzon létre neveket az egyes függő listákhoz.
Itt a második oszlopot (B2:B5) Gyümölcsnek, a harmadikat (C2:C6) Zöldségnek nevezi el.
Az összes tartománynevet megtekintheti a Névkezelőben (nyomja meg a Ctrl + F3 kinyitni).
3. lépés: Adja hozzá a fő legördülő listát
Ezután adja hozzá a fő legördülő listát (Termék), amely egy normál adatellenőrzési legördülő lista, nem pedig egy függő legördülő lista.
1. Először is hozzon létre egy táblázatot.
Válasszon ki egy cellát (E1), és írja be az első oszlopfejlécet (Termékek), és lépjen a következő oszlopcellára (F1), írja be a második oszlopfejlécet (Tétel). A legördülő listát hozzáadja ehhez a táblázathoz.
Ezután válassza ki ezt a két fejlécet (E1 és a F1), kattintson a gombra betétlap Lapot, és válasszuk a lehetőséget Táblázat a Táblázatok csoportban.
A Táblázat létrehozása párbeszédpanelen jelölje be Az asztalom fejlécekkel rendelkezik és kattintson a gombra OK.
2. Válassza ki a cellát E2 amelyhez a fő legördülő listát be szeretné szúrni, kattintson dátum fülre, és lépjen a következőre: Adateszközök csoportra kattintva adatok ellenőrzése > adatok ellenőrzése.
3. Az Adatellenőrzés párbeszédpanelen
- A pop-art design, négy időzóna kijelzése egyszerre és méretének arányai azok az érvek, amelyek a NeXtime Time Zones-t kiváló választássá teszik. Válassza a Lista a Hagyjuk szakasz,
- Írja be az alábbi képletet forrás bár, a termék a fő lista neve,
- Kattints OK.
=Product
Láthatja, hogy a fő legördülő lista elkészült.
4. lépés: Add hozzá a függő legördülő listát
1. Válassza ki a cellát F2 amelyhez hozzá szeretné adni a függő legördülő listát, kattintson dátum fület, és kattintson az Adateszközök csoportra adatok ellenőrzése > adatok ellenőrzése.
2. Az Adatellenőrzés párbeszédpanelen
- A pop-art design, négy időzóna kijelzése egyszerre és méretének arányai azok az érvek, amelyek a NeXtime Time Zones-t kiváló választássá teszik. Válassza a Lista a Hagyjuk szakasz,
- Írja be az alábbi képletet forrás sáv, az E2 az a cella, amely a fő legördülő listát tartalmazza.
- Kattints OK.
=INDIRECT(SUBSTITUTE(E2," ","_"))
Ha az E2 üres (egy elemet sem választ ki a fő legördülő listában), akkor egy üzenet jelenik meg az alábbiak szerint, kattintson Igen hogy folytassa.
Most elkészült a függő legördülő lista.
5. lépés: Tesztelje a függő legördülő listát.
1. választ Gyümölcs a fő legördülő listában (E2), majd lépjen a függő legördülő listára (F2) a nyíl ikonra kattintva nézze meg, hogy a gyümölcs tételek szerepelnek-e a listában, majd válasszon ki egyet a függő legördülő listából.
2. nyomja meg Tab gombot, ha új sort szeretne kezdeni az adatbeviteli táblázatban, válassza a lehetőséget Növényi, és lépjen a következő cellára jobbra, nézze meg, hogy a zöldségek szerepelnek-e a listában, majd válasszon ki egy elemet a függő legördülő listából.
- Ha a fő legördülő listában (Termék oszlop) nincs kiválasztva cikk, akkor a függő legördülő lista (Tétel oszlop) nem működik.
- Ha vissza szeretné állítani vagy törölni szeretné a függő legördülő lista tartalmát a módosított kiválasztása után, kérjük, lépjen erre a cikkre. Hogyan törölhető a függő legördülő lista cella az Excel megváltoztatása után?, bemutat egy VBA-kódot, amely segít Önnek.
- Ha 3-szintű legördülő listát szeretne létrehozni, ez a cikk Hogyan hozhatunk létre többszintű függő legördülő listát az Excelben? segít.
10s, hogy egy függő legördülő listát készítsen egy praktikus eszközzel
Kutools az Excel számára hatékony eszközt biztosít a függő legördülő lista egyszerűbbé és gyorsabbá tételéhez, lássuk:
Mielőtt az alábbi lépéseket követné, kérjük kattintson a Kutools for Excel letöltéséhez 30 napos ingyenes próbaverzióhoz először.
1. lépés: Írja be a legördülő lista bejegyzéseit
Először is rendezze el adatait az alábbi képernyőkép szerint:
2. lépés: A Kutools eszköz alkalmazása
1. Válassza ki a létrehozott adatokat, kattintson a gombra Kutools lapot, és kattintson a gombra Legördülő lista az almenü megjelenítéséhez kattintson a gombra Dinamikus legördülő lista.
2. A Függő legördülő listában
- Ellenőrizd a B mód amely megfelel az adatmódjának,
- Válassza ki a kimeneti tartomány, a kimeneti tartomány oszlopának meg kell egyeznie az adattartomány oszlopával,
- Kattints Ok.
Ezzel létrejött a függő legördülő lista.
- A B mód támogatja egy harmadik vagy több szintű legördülő lista létrehozását:
- Ha az adatok az alábbi képernyőképen látható módon vannak elrendezve, akkor az A módot kell használnia, az A mód csak egy kétszintű függő legördülő lista létrehozásához.
- További részletek a Kutools használatáról egy függő legördülő lista létrehozásához látogassa meg ez a bemutató .
Hozzon létre egy dinamikus függő legördülő listát az Excel 2021-ben vagy az Excel 365-ben
Ha Excel 2021 vagy Excel 365 verziót használ, van egy másik módja is, amellyel gyorsan létrehozhat egy dinamikus függő legördülő listát új funkciók használatával. EGYEDI és a FILTER.
Feltéve, hogy a forrásadatok a képernyőképen látható módon vannak elrendezve, kövesse az alábbi lépéseket a dinamikus legördülő lista létrehozásához.
1. lépés: Képlet használata a fő legördülő lista elemeinek lekéréséhez
Válasszon ki egy cellát, például a G3 cellát, és használja az EGYEDI és FILTER függvényeket az egyedi értékek kinyeréséhez a Termékek listát, amely a fő legördülő lista forrása lesz, majd nyomja meg a gombot belép kulcs.
=UNIQUE(FILTER(A3:A20, A3:A20<>""))
2. lépés: Hozza létre a fő legördülő listát
1. Jelöljön ki egy cellát, amelybe el szeretné helyezni a fő legördülő listát, például cellát D3kettyenés dátum fülre, és lépjen a Adateszközök csoportra kattintva adatok ellenőrzése > adatok ellenőrzése.
2. Az Adatellenőrzés párbeszédpanelen
- A pop-art design, négy időzóna kijelzése egyszerre és méretének arányai azok az érvek, amelyek a NeXtime Time Zones-t kiváló választássá teszik. Válassza a Lista a Hagyjuk szakasz,
- Írja be az alábbi képletet forrás bár,
- Kattints OK.
=$G$3#
Most létrejön a fő legördülő lista.
3. lépés: Képlet használata a függő legördülő lista tételeinek lekéréséhez
Jelöljön ki egy cellát, például a H3 cellát, a SZŰRŐ funkcióval az elemek szűréséhez a cellában lévő értékek alapján D3 (a kiválasztott elem a fő legördülő listában), nyomja meg belép kulcs.
=FILTER(B3:B20, A3:A20=D3)
4. lépés: Hozza létre a függő legördülő listát
1. Válasszon ki egy cellát, amely elhelyezi a függő legördülő listát, például cellát E3kettyenés dátum fülre, és lépjen a Adateszközök csoportra kattintva adatok ellenőrzése > adatok ellenőrzése.
2. Az Adatellenőrzés párbeszédpanelen
- A pop-art design, négy időzóna kijelzése egyszerre és méretének arányai azok az érvek, amelyek a NeXtime Time Zones-t kiváló választássá teszik. Válassza a Lista a Hagyjuk szakasz,
- Írja be az alábbi képletet forrás bár,
- Kattints OK.
=$H$3#
A függő legördülő lista sikeresen létrejött.
Amikor új elemeket ad hozzá vagy módosít az A3:A20-ban, a legördülő lista automatikusan frissül.
A legördülő lista rendezése ábécé sorrendben
Ha a legördülő listában szereplő tételeket ábécé sorrendbe szeretné rendezni, az alábbi képletet használhatja az előkészítési táblázathoz.A fő legördülő menühöz (a képlet a G3 cellában):
=SORT(UNIQUE(FILTER(A3:A20, A3:A20<>"")))
A függő legördülő menühöz (a képlet a H3 cellában):
=SORT(FILTER(B3:B20, A3:A20=D3))
Most mindkét legördülő lista A-tól Z-ig ábécé sorrendbe kerül.
A Z-től A-ig ábécé szerinti rendezéshez használja az alábbi képletet:
A fő legördülő menühöz (a képlet a G3 cellában):
=SORT(UNIQUE(FILTER(A3:A20, A3:A20<>"")), 1, -1)
A függő legördülő menühöz (a képlet a H3 cellában):
=SORT(FILTER(B3:B20, A3:A20=D3), 1, -1)
Néhány kérdés, amit feltehetsz:
1. Miért kell minden adatlistához táblázatot beilleszteni?
Táblázat beszúrása az adatlistához segít a legördülő lista automatikus frissítésében az adatlista változásai alapján. Például, ha hozzáadja az „Egyéb” elemet az első adatlistához, majd a fő legördülő lista automatikusan hozzáadódik az „Egyéb” elemhez.
2. Miért érdemes táblázatot használni legördülő listák elhelyezéséhez?
Ha megnyomja a Tab billentyűt új sor hozzáadásához a táblázathoz, a legördülő listák automatikusan hozzáadódnak az új sorban is.
3. Hogyan működik az INDIRECT funkció?
KÖZVETETT függvény egy szöveges karakterlánc érvényes hivatkozássá alakítására szolgál.
4. Hogyan működik az INDIRECT(SUBSTITUTE(E2&F2," ","")) formula?
Először, HELYETTES függvény a szöveget egy másik szövegre cseréli. Itt eltávolította a szóközöket a kombinált nevekből (E2 és F2). Azután KÖZVETETT függvény a szöveges karakterláncot (az E2-vel és F2-vel kombinált tartalmat) érvényes hivatkozássá alakítja.
A legjobb irodai hatékonyságnövelő eszközök
Töltsd fel Excel-készségeidet a Kutools for Excel segítségével, és tapasztald meg a még soha nem látott hatékonyságot. A Kutools for Excel több mint 300 speciális funkciót kínál a termelékenység fokozásához és az időmegtakarításhoz. Kattintson ide, hogy megszerezze a leginkább szükséges funkciót...
Az Office lap füles felületet hoz az Office-ba, és sokkal könnyebbé teszi a munkáját
- Füles szerkesztés és olvasás engedélyezése Wordben, Excelben és PowerPointban, Publisher, Access, Visio és Project.
- Több dokumentum megnyitása és létrehozása ugyanazon ablak új lapjain, mint új ablakokban.
- 50% -kal növeli a termelékenységet, és naponta több száz kattintással csökkenti az egér kattintását!
Tartalomjegyzék
- Videó: Készítsen Excel-függő legördülő listát
- Készítsen dinamikus függő legördülő listát
- 10 s egy függő legördülő lista létrehozásához
- Hozzon létre egy dinamikus függő legördülő listát az Excel 2021/365 alkalmazásban
- FAQ
- Kapcsolódó cikkek
- A legjobb irodai termelékenységi eszközök
- Hozzászólások